I am aware of how to winterise. So,tyres are let down to 50% pressure. Tyres sun protected. Fresh oil and filter. Front drive is put on blocks. Some people start the engine regularly to avoid condensation…I do that and run through 6 gears and reverse at least every 4 weeks.
